This review covers the franchise agreement between Corvata Group and its regional franchisee, Pellworth Trading. Royalty receipts have tracked forecast within two percent for three consecutive quarters. Marketing levy contributions remain underpaid; a repayment schedule was agreed in the last review. Renewal terms fall due next spring and include an option to extend territory coverage to the Ashbrook corridor. Capital commitments are modest and fully provisioned. A confidential note on related business plans is appended directly below.

confidential, kahog-bawif: The northern region missed its Pramir quota by 20.0 percent last quarter. Casaxek Freight plans to lower the Fraion list price by 41.5 percent in December. The finance team signed off on a budget of $236.4 million for Project Druius. The renewal with Fenysix Partners closes at $91.3 million a year, 2.1 percent below the last contract.

# Management Meeting Minutes — Ostler Point Office

Present: regional leads. Decision: the Ostler Point office closes end of next quarter. Four staff transfer to Denmere; leases terminate on schedule. Sales coverage for the area shifts to remote accounts handling. Client notifications go out after staff briefings. No external comment until then. Context on forward plans follows below.

board note of kadug-tawig: Only 5 of the 100 pilot accounts renewed Oliath, so a churn review is set for April 15.

# Approvals — Build Agent Clock Skew

Agents in the Ferngate pool drift up to 90 seconds, breaking artifact signing and causing flaky cache invalidation. Short-term: NTP resync cron every 10 minutes, deployed Monday. Long-term: replace wall-clock timestamps in the Milltrace signer with monotonic build counters. Weekly sync should track: skew dashboard added, two agents still unpatched, signer change in review. Any change to signing behavior requires sign-off, which sits with the person named below.

approver of hahaf-hahaf = Druion Druius Kasax Eliox